Shanghai's Vibrant Entertainment Club Scene: A Blend of Tradition and Modernity

Shanghai's entertainment club scene is a microcosm of the city's rich history and rapid modernization. As one of the world's most cosmopolitan cities, Shanghai has long been a hub for cultural exchange and innovation. This spirit of openness and creativity is reflected in the city's entertainment clubs, which blend traditional Chinese elements with cutting-edge international trends.

Historically, Shanghai was known as the "Paris of the East," a nickname that underscored its reputation as a glamorous and sophisticated metropolis. The city's entertainment venues during the early 20th century were legendary, attracting artists, writers, and socialites from all over the world. These establishments laid the foundation for the city's vibrant nightlife culture, which continues to thrive today.

In recent decades, Shanghai has undergone rapid urbanization and economic growth, transforming it into a global financial center. This transformation has also influenced the entertainment club scene, which has evolved to cater to the tastes of a new generation of urbanites. Today, Shanghai's entertainment clubs offer a wide range of experiences, from high-energy dance floors to intimate live music venues, all set against the backdorpof the city's iconic skyline.

One of the defining features of Shanghai's entertainment club scene is its diversity. The city boasts a variety of clubs that cater to different tastes and preferences. For those who enjoy electronic music and house parties, venues like The Nest and Bar Rouge are popular choices. These clubs are known for their state-of-the-art sound systems, dazzling light shows, and world-class DJs who perform to packed crowds.

The Jazz Club Shanghai, located in the historic Peace Hotel, is a beloved institution that has been hosting legendary musicians since the 1930s. Similarly, the Grand Theatre and the Shanghai Oriental Art Center provide excellent venues for classical concerts and opera performances.

In addition to music and dancing, Shanghai's entertainment clubs also offer a range of other activities. Many clubs feature gourmet dining options, with rooftop bars and restaurants offering stunning views of the city. These establishments combine culinary excellence with a lively atmosphere, making them perfect for a night out with friends or a romantic date.

The city's entertainment clubs also play an important role in promoting cultural exchange and understanding. With its status as a global city, Shanghai attracts people from all over the world, each bringing their own unique cultural influences. This diversity is reflected in the music, art, and cuisine that can be found in the city's clubs, creating a rich and dynamic cultural tapestry.

Moreover, Shanghai's entertainment clubs are not just about entertainment; they are also important social hubs. They provide a space for people to connect, network, and unwind after a long day at work. In a city as fast-paced and competitive as Shanghai, these clubs offer a much-needed escape from the daily grind.
